The Philippine School Doha’s (PSD) Parent–Teacher Association (PTA) kicked off its ‘Sports Summit 2023-2024’ recently, bringing together basketball, volleyball, bowling and badminton players and enthusiasts in a thrilling showcase of passion and sportsmanship.
A colourful parade of school and PTA officers, highlighted by the entrance of players, marked the start of the opening ceremony, in addition to cultural performances. From traditional dances to modern interpretations, the performances enthralled the audience and added an extra layer of excitement to the event.
“The Sportsfest is not just about competition; it’s about fostering a sense of community and teamwork. We believe that when parents, teachers and school staff come together, incredible things happen. This year, we aim to make the Sportsfest a testament to our collective strength and spirit,” PTA-PSD-Board of Directors president Ismael Benavidez Jr said in a press statement,
The vice principal of the Preschool Department, host of the 31st Foundation Celebrations of the school, Dr Nida H Garcia, stressed the importance of sports in education. He said sports teach everyone valuable life skills: teamwork, discipline, perseverance and the ability to handle both victory and defeat gracefully.
According to the organisers, the event witnessed school staff, teachers and parents cheering on their teams, displaying unwavering support and sportsmanship.
